This report pertains to residential homes on less than 10 acres sold for the week of April 20th to April 26th as reported by the Lebanon Board of Realtors MLS.
This week there were 5 homes sold for a total of 581k. The average price of these homes was over 116 thousand and the median price was 96k These homes had an average time on the market of 118 days. There are currently 26 homes listed as under contract in the Lebanon MLS and those homes have an average price of 110 thousand.
Year to date there have been 94 homes sold, down from last years 113 during the same time frame the average price is up to over
110 thousand dollars compared to last years 92K, the YTD volume of over 10.3 million is also barely down from last years 10.4 million. Our average time on the market this year has been 118 days, that’s up some from last years 112 day average.
As of this morning there were 327 homes with less than 10 acres, listed with the Lebanon MLS. The average asking price is 154 with median asking price of just about 138; these homes have an average time on the market of 136 days.
Well it’s that time of the year again where mowing the lawn is a weekly chore. If your home is on the market here are a few things to pay attention to. Most home owners enter their homes through the garage, stand across the street and look at your home from a buyers perspective. Buyers will want to enter through the front door so clean off your porch and sweep the walk and be sure the lawn is mowed and trimmed. You might also clean up those flower beds, and add fresh mulch. These things will improve the first impression a buyer has of your home.

Well I went to a farm auction last weekend and I realized I hadn’t reported statistics on land sales lately so here we go: As of Wednesday there have been 18 land sales reported by the MLS this year for a total of almost 800K, that’s down from last years 1.99 million. The average price this year is over 44K, last year in the same time period it was over 90K. The average parcel size this year has been 25 acres, compared to last years 58 acres. This years average of over 1750 per acre is higher than last years 1550 average.

This report pertains to residential homes on less than 10 acres sold for the week of April 6th to April 11th as reported by the Lebanon Board of Realtors MLS.
This week there were 3 homes sold for a total of over 300k. The average price was just over 101 thousand and the median price was 88,500. These homes had an average time on the market of 164 days. There are currently 20 homes listed as under contract in the Lebanon MLS and those homes have an average price of 109 thousand.
Year to date there have been 79 homes sold, down from last years 101 during the same time frame the average price is up to over 110 thousand dollars compared to last years 96K, the YTD volume of over 8.7 million is also down from last years 9.6 million. Our average time on the market this year has been 133 days, that’s up from last years 110 day average.
As of this morning there were 316 homes with less than 10 acres, listed with the Lebanon MLS. The average asking price is almost $154,000 with median asking price of just about $137,700; these homes have an average time on the market of 140 days.
If you look in the local real estate guide you’ll probably notice there are a lot of homes on the market right now, well that’s true, the problem is there is a shortage of homes in the 100 thousand dollar range and an abundance of homes for sale between 150 and 250. Let me put this into perspective, there’s almost 2 years worth of inventory on the market between 150 and 250, if you are selling a home in that range take my advice, lower your price or be ready to wait

This report pertains to residential homes on less than 10 acres sold in Laclede County for the week of March 30th to April 5th as reported by the Lebanon Board of Realtors MLS.
This week there were 3 homes sold for a total of almost 500k. The average price was just over 165 thousand but the median price was 86 thousand. These homes had an average time on the market of 152 days. There are currently 20 homes listed as under contract in the Lebanon MLS and those homes have an average price of 100 thousand.
Year to date there have been 64 homes sold, down 29% from last years 90 during the same time frame the average price is up to almost 116 thousand dollars compared to last years 96K, the YTD volume of almost 7.5 million is also down from last years 8.7 million. Our average time on the market this year has been 141 days, that’s up from last years 110 day average.
As of this morning there were 286 homes in Laclede County with less than 10 acres, listed with the Lebanon MLS. The average asking price is over $156,000 with median asking price of just about $137,000; these homes have an average time on the market of 139 days.
There seems to have been a lot of activity lately on homes in the 100 thousand dollar range, in fact the 7 homes that have sold in the last month between 80 and 110 thousand have done so in an average of 107 days. If you have a home to sell in that price range now may be the best time to get it on the market
